Delete Content
To delete a content item, select it in the work plan, then right-click on it to access the Contextual Menu.
Jahia will react depending on two criteria:
Is the content real content or a reference?
-
If the selected item is real content, the menu will propose a “Delete” option.
-
If the item is only a reference (an alias to display content which in fact is not actually located here in your page) then the menu will propose a “Remove” option. In this case, the item will disappear from the page, but not from your repository, nor will the other locations it may be in use. If you are about to delete content that is displayed as a reference in various locations, then Jahia will also warn you about that!
Is the content already published or not?
-
If the content you are trying to delete has never been published, then the content is deleted instantly (and cannot be recalled later).
-
If this content has already been published (and so is visible in Live Mode by visitors) then it is not deleted instantly but is “Marked for Deletion” and will be truly deleted when the publication will occur. If the publication is approved, then the content will disappear at the same time - live and when edit so that the site remains consistent in all cases. Until the true deletion, the content appears with a special layout (strikethrough texts).
